Selling to Carol: Why targeting an ICP brings 10x more customers than you expected Targeting your β€œIdeal Customer Profile” (ICP) is the best way to differentiate and win sales, but does it limit your target market?

If you’re having trouble selecting an ICP, one idea is to A/B test in ads/website.

Another is to look at the differences between customers who stay forever and customers who churn quickly.

Early on, you can always change your mind!
